Classification and Reclassification Procedures

Position Classification and Reclassification Procedure

The Division of Human Resources will determine the appropriate classification, title, and salary range of all positions through a review of the functions, duties, and responsibilities of the position in accordance with the following process:

Classifications (For new or vacant positions)

Hiring manager completes a Position Description Questionnaire for the proposed position (LINK TO QUESTIONNAIRE) -, and provides an updated organizational chart for the department, supporting justification for the position, and funding source.

Hiring manager submits the above as a Word document to Human Resources via email to HUMANRESOURCES@wpunj.edu with the subject line: “Classification/Reclassification Request”

Human Resources will acknowledge receipt, and provide a date for completion, if the submission is incomplete more information will be requested at this time.

Human Resources will evaluate the Position Description Questionnaire and complete a draft Position Description. The draft Position Description and supporting documentation if utilized to determine the proper classification, title and salary range for the position will be sent to the requesting manager for review.

Human Resources will provide a finalized Position Description to the hiring manager, including instructions regarding next steps, if applicable.

Should there be disagreement with Human Resources’ determination, the hiring manager may appeal in writing to the Vice President for Human Resources whose decision shall be final.

Reclassifications Initiated by Manager (For current positions where there is an incumbent)

Hiring manager completes a Position Description Questionnaire for the proposed position (LINK TO QUESTIONNAIRE) – For Career Service Employees a DPF 44S may be completed in lieu of the Questionnaire, an updated organizational chart for the department, and supporting justification for the proposed position, including funding source.

Hiring manager submits the above as a Word document to Human Resources via email to HUMANRESOURCES@wpunj.edu with the subject line: “Classification/Reclassification Request”

Human Resources will acknowledge receipt, and provide a date for completion, if the submission is incomplete more information will be requested at this time.

Human Resources will evaluate the Position Description Questionnaire or DPF 44S and complete a Draft Position Description. This and supporting documentation if used will determine if a reclassification is warranted for the position.

Following review and agreement on the Position Description, Human Resources will provide a finalized Position Description to the hiring manager, including instructions regarding next steps, if applicable.

Should there be disagreement with Human Resources’ determination, the hiring manager may appeal in writing to the Vice President for Human Resources whose decision shall be final.
